数据库 · 3 11 月, 2024

高效支持學生完成畢業設計:設計管理系統數據庫(畢業設計管理系統 數據庫)

高效支持學生完成畢業設計:設計管理系統數據庫(畢業設計管理系統 數據庫)

在當今的教育環境中,學生的畢業設計是他們學習過程中的一個重要里程碑。隨著科技的進步,設計管理系統數據庫的應用越來越受到重視。這些系統不僅能夠幫助學生更有效地管理他們的設計項目,還能提高整體的學習效率。本文將探討設計管理系統數據庫的功能、架構及其在學生畢業設計中的應用。

設計管理系統數據庫的功能

設計管理系統數據庫的主要功能包括:

  • 項目管理:學生可以在系統中創建和管理自己的設計項目,包括項目的名稱、描述、進度和截止日期。
  • 資源管理:系統可以幫助學生管理所需的資源,如文獻資料、設計工具和參考資料。
  • 協作功能:學生可以與同學和指導老師進行實時協作,分享設計進度和反饋意見。
  • 數據分析:系統可以提供項目的進度報告和數據分析,幫助學生了解自己的學習狀況。

設計管理系統數據庫的架構

一個有效的設計管理系統數據庫通常由以下幾個主要組件組成:

  • 用戶管理模塊:負責用戶的註冊、登錄和權限管理。
  • 項目管理模塊:用於創建、編輯和刪除設計項目。
  • 資源管理模塊:用於上傳和管理各類資源文件。
  • 協作模塊:支持用戶之間的消息交流和文件共享。
  • 報告模塊:生成各類報告,幫助學生分析項目進度。

數據庫設計示例

以下是一個簡單的數據庫設計示例,展示如何設計一個設計管理系統的數據庫:


CREATE TABLE Users (
    user_id INT PRIMARY KEY AUTO_INCREMENT,
    username VARCHAR(50) NOT NULL,
    password VARCHAR(255) NOT NULL,
    role ENUM('student', 'teacher') NOT NULL
);

CREATE TABLE Projects (
    project_id INT PRIMARY KEY AUTO_INCREMENT,
    user_id INT,
    project_name VARCHAR(100) NOT NULL,
    description TEXT,
    start_date DATE,
    end_date DATE,
    FOREIGN KEY (user_id) REFERENCES Users(user_id)
);

CREATE TABLE Resources (
    resource_id INT PRIMARY KEY AUTO_INCREMENT,
    project_id INT,
    resource_name VARCHAR(100) NOT NULL,
    resource_type ENUM('document', 'image', 'video') NOT NULL,
    upload_date DATE,
    FOREIGN KEY (project_id) REFERENCES Projects(project_id)
);

設計管理系統的應用案例

許多高校已經開始使用設計管理系統來支持學生的畢業設計。例如,某大學的設計系引入了一個基於雲的設計管理系統,學生可以在系統中提交他們的設計方案,並獲得即時反饋。這不僅提高了學生的參與度,還促進了師生之間的交流。

結論

設計管理系統數據庫在學生的畢業設計中扮演著至關重要的角色。通過有效的項目管理、資源管理和協作功能,這些系統能夠顯著提高學生的學習效率和設計質量。隨著技術的進步,未來的設計管理系統將會更加智能化,為學生提供更全面的支持。

如果您對於如何選擇合適的 VPS 解決方案以支持您的設計管理系統有興趣,請訪問我們的網站以獲取更多信息。